The artwork titled “Untitled” by Eric Fischl, created in 1982, is a piece from the Contemporary Realism movement and falls under the genre of nude painting (nu). The artwork captures an intimate and domestic scene depicting two figures in a bedroom setting. One figure is lying nude on a bed with a relaxed posture and an expression of contemplativeness, while the other stands nearby, in the process of undressing, with a towel partially covering their lower body. The background features a glimpse of an outdoor scene viewed through large windows, contributing to the sense of voyeuristic intimacy. Through the use of realistic techniques and detailed representation, the artwork evokes themes of vulnerability and the complexity of human relationships.
